MARGINAL INCREASE IN PRICES IN AUGUST 2009  
From the Ministry of Finance ST. GEORGE’S, GRENADA, THURSDAY, SEPTEMBER 24, 2009: The inflation rate in Grenada, for the month of August 2009, increased by 0.24%. This was the result of a 1.07% increase in the price of fuel and light. Overall, compared to August 2008, the inflation rate has fallen by 2.08% largely because of a fall in the price of fuel and light for that period. Government is committed to do all in its power to combat the cost of living, especially as it relates to food prices. To date, its initiatives include: 1.
